A platform that joins the University of Minho with 100 companies guaranteed access to the Regiostars award final. Shoe soles produced with polymers that no one wants, thermal coatings made from textile waste, and facades that reuse minerals are among the projects that have already raised 2.5 million in investments.

There are thousands of liters of milk that are not fully used in dairy plants in the Azores. Now Fibrenamics Azores, INOVA and the Regional Secretariat for the Sea, Science and Technology come together to identify the value of the casein protein.

The Milkfibre project will have a financing of 300 thousand euros and aims to take advantage of the waste of milk produced in the Azorean pastures for the production of fibers.
